Transaction 651945bce6ae6db7b42c519bb75e94bf62c231c896362e0492cfe8e53fc1c979
1 Input
1 Output
-
651945bce6ae6db7b42c519bb75e94bf62c231c896362e0492cfe8e53fc1c979:0
- value
- 884436
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3d54a9a57c39ce3eedd3807f0aee397979124f6d OP_EQUAL
- address
- 37HJZiECUZA2e3BVtNdTWcBi1RQLpHHrrE